    The problem is that too many, particularly girls, are playing for the wrong reasons. Many are playing because they see a scholarship at the end of the rainbow. For many that are fortunate enough to actually get a scholarship, they find out that it isn't as glorious as it's made out to be. There's a lot of hard work and often a lot of time spent on the bench. They're not prepared for that reality and can't handle it.

    The game first needs to be played because the player has a love for the game. Too many think they love it, or at least they tell themselves that they love it, but the reality is that they don't. A player will never be excellent unless they love the game. Additionally, too many players lack tactical savvy. There are a lot of players out there without a high soccer IQ. They might be smart kids but not so much when it comes to soccer.
